1. Technical Specifications of Ethernet Interface
Uses 5-CAT cable for 10Base-T Unshielded Twisted Pair RJ-45 connector and it can transmit up
to 100 meters.
Supports IEEE 802.3 protocol and full/half duplex auto-negotiation
Supports fixed duplex mode, when auto-negotiation fails
Supports IEEE 802.3d Spanning Tree and IEEE 802.1q VLAN
Supports maximum Ethernet Data Frame length up to 1593 Bytes
Supports IEEE 802.3x flow control on full duplex mode
Supports back pressure flow control on half duplex mode
Supports auto MDI/MDIX capability
Built-in 1K MAC address list with address filtering function to increase E1 link efficiency
Built-in 64Mbit SDRAM memory to reduce data congestion

a. Switch Setup:
There are two 8-bit Dip-switches on the RC905-EE1 bottom panel. Please set up the
dip-switches before turning on the power of equipment.
1. SW2 (close to E1 port) Switch:
1
st
bit Duplex mode setup switch, in case duplex auto-negotiation of Ethernet port fails.
ON=Full duplex mode when auto-negotiation fails.
OFF=Half duplex mode when auto-negotiation fails (Default).
